What's Happening?
The American Numismatic Society, founded in 1858, is relocating from New York to the Toledo Museum of Art in Ohio. This move aims to enhance research and exhibition capabilities in a dedicated four-story building acquired from the museum. The society,
known for its extensive collection of coins and medals, plans to integrate its holdings into the museum's galleries and develop new exhibitions. The relocation is expected to strengthen academic partnerships and attract coin enthusiasts globally.
